THE VOTING AGE SHOULD BE LOWERED TO 16 --- SPONSORED BY THE ELECTORAL REFORM SOCIETY
If they are old enough to die for their country they are old enough to vote
If it's OK for governments to send young people at ages 16 and 17 into war zones then there is no moral argument for not allowing them the opportunity to elect the government which may send them to their deaths or otherwise.The way to engage young people in politics is at school and votes for 16 will bring that forward
It's not okay to send people under the age of 18 to war. People can enlist in the army at that age, but the army is not allowed to send them into combat. [1][1}
The optional protocol on the involvement of children in armed conflict to the Convention that came into force in 2002 stipulates that its state parties “shall take all feasible measures to ensure that persons below the age of 18 do not take a direct part in hostilities and that they are not compulsorily recruited into their armed forces.”Source: http://www.wsws.org/articles/2007/mar2007/chld-m08.shtml
